Course overview

This course guides companies in developing sustainable internal infrastructure. Key topics include energy efficiency, digital transformation, sustainable procurement, waste reduction, and employee engagement. Participants will learn practical strategies to implement eco-friendly practices, streamline workflows, and foster a culture of sustainability, ultimately creating a more efficient and profitable internal environment.

Training Modules

This course is divided into the following Modules for better understanding, which will be all covered within the speculated course duration.

  • Lecture Title: Reducing Energy Consumption

    • Key Points:
      • Identifying energy-intensive areas in office operations.
      • Implementing energy-efficient lighting and equipment.
      • Monitoring and managing energy usage.
  • Case Study/Workshop: Analyzing a company’s energy audit report and developing an action plan to reduce energy consumption.

  • Group Activity: Teams brainstorm and present innovative ideas to further enhance energy efficiency in their own office environments.

  • Lecture Title: Leveraging Digital Tools

    • Key Points:
      • Benefits of digital transformation in reducing paper usage.
      • Streamlining workflows with digital tools.
      • Minimizing travel-related emissions through virtual meetings.
  • Case Study/Workshop: Reviewing a company’s transition to a paperless office and evaluating the environmental and operational impacts.

  • Group Activity: Participants create a digital transformation plan for their departments, focusing on sustainability.

  • Lecture Title: Eco-Friendly Sourcing

    • Key Points:
      • Criteria for selecting sustainable suppliers.
      • Benefits of eco-friendly office supplies.
      • Integrating sustainability into procurement policies.
  • Case Study/Workshop: Examining a company’s sustainable procurement strategy and its outcomes.

  • Group Activity: Teams develop a sustainable procurement policy for their organization, including a list of preferred suppliers.

  • Lecture Title: Effective Waste Management

    • Key Points:
      • Establishing recycling programs.
      • Reducing waste generation through mindful consumption.
      • Tracking and reporting waste reduction progress.
  • Case Study/Workshop: Analyzing a successful waste reduction initiative and identifying key success factors.

  • Group Activity: Participants design a waste reduction campaign for their office, including promotional materials and implementation plans.

  • Lecture Title: Engaging Employees in Sustainability

    • Key Points:
      • Encouraging sustainable practices among employees.
      • Benefits of remote work, carpooling, and public transportation.
      • Creating incentives for sustainable behavior.
  • Case Study/Workshop: Reviewing a company’s employee engagement program focused on sustainability and its impact on company culture.

  • Group Activity: Teams develop an employee engagement plan to promote sustainability within their organization, including activities and incentives.
